I've been using my AC+ for sometime know and have been happy with it but after hearing about the Cool Cat CTO-1 low gain overdrive for only $40 I had to try it. What surprised me at this price was first the tone, I like it a little better than my AC+ because it's less fizzy, and it's in a metal box with metal jacks and true bypass switch.
If you're in the market for a low-mid gain OD then you may want to check it out. Here is a link to a couple of clips showing my AC+ then the Cool Cat being played into my DC-10. These samples were done originally for the purpose of comparing them with a low gain setting on my GT-10 so that is what that clip is for. Ignore the GT Palm Muting sample unless you're a gluten for punishment.
Recorded with a Sennheiser 609 off axis turned slightly to the center using Sonar Producer.
